Full Job Description
Description

We are looking for a Director, Compensation & Benefits to join our team in Charlotte, North Carolina. This role will play a critical role in designing, leading, and implementing executive and enterprise-wide compensation and benefits strategies. This individual must thrive in a lean, fast-moving environment and be comfortable with ambiguity and building from scratch. You'll lead efforts across compensation design, equity plans, board prep, and global payroll integration, while supporting and influencing the strategic direction of the total rewards function.

Responsibilities:
  • Lead the development and administration of compensation and benefits programs, including executive compensation, short- and long-term incentive plans, equity plans, and health & welfare benefits.
  • Partner closely with senior leadership and the Board on executive compensation matters, including proxy support, board committee prep, and board presentations.
  • Oversee a small, high-impact team (initially 2 direct reports); mentor and build organizational capabilities.
  • Contribute to global payroll integration efforts across different systems.
  • Lead merit and incentive planning processes, including annual planning cycles and end-of-year reviews.
  • Provide thought leadership on compensation structures, job architecture, internal equity, and market competitiveness.
  • Support M& A integration efforts by aligning compensation philosophies and harmonizing legacy programs.
  • Develop data-driven reporting and analytics to inform decision-making at the highest levels.
  • Serve as a strategic partner to the Global VP of Total Rewards and be groomed as a succession candidate for the VP role.


Requirements

  • 10+ years of progressive experience in compensation & benefits; minimum 3+ years in a leadership capacity
  • Deep knowledge of executive compensation, proxy preparation, equity programs, incentive planning (STI/LTI), and US health & welfare benefits
  • Strong experience with Excel and compensation analytics
  • Comfortable working in a global, matrixed environment; able to scale programs across regions and platforms
  • Experience supporting or presenting to boards and compensation committees
  • Ability to work strategically while remaining hands-on in building programs and processes
  • Strong interpersonal skills, cultural awareness, and ability to manage ambiguity and change
  • Start-up, M& A, or high-growth experience is a plus
  • Global experience and familiarity with CLAs or tariffs is a plus

About Robert Half International

Robert Half is a professional services company and is the world's first and largest accounting and finance staffing firm. The company was founded by Robert Half in 1948 by providing professional staffing services. Robert Half is also now involved in risk consulting and internal audit services in addition to its human resources consultancy business. The company reported revenues of US$4.2 billion for the fiscal year 2013.
